Gulotta’s Red Beans and Rice

Prep Time

10 minutes

Cook Time

150 minutes

Servings

6-8 people

Ingredients

  • 1 Pound of Red Beans (Soaked Overnight and Drained)

  • 2 Smoked Ham Hocks

  • Tony’s Original Creole Seasoning

  • ¼ Cup Bacon Fat

  • 1 Cup Onion, Chopped

  • 1 Cup Bell Pepper, Chopped

  • ½ Cup Celery, Chopped

  • 2 Cloves Garlic, Minced

  • 2 Bay Leaves

  • ½ Stick Butter

  • Cooked Louisiana Popcorn Rice

  • Green Onions for Garnish

Directions

  1. In a medium pot, soak beans overnight in enough water to cover.
  2. Drain and rinse.
  3. In a Dutch oven or stock pot, add bacon fat, onions, and bell peppers and sauté 5 minutes.
  4. Add celery and garlic and sauté for an additional 2 minutes.
  5. Add beans and ham hocks to pot.
  6. Fill with water 2 inches from the top of pot.
  7. Add Tony’s Original Creole Seasoning to taste.
  8. Add bay leaves and butter.
  9. Cook slowly until beans are tender (about 2 hours) stirring often.
  10. Cut the sausage in half lengthwise and sear in a cast iron skillet.
  11. Serve red beans over rice with sausage link, garnish with green onions. Enjoy!
